Clough & Willis presents £800 cheque to Bury Cancer Support Centre
A number of staff from law firm Clough & Willis have presented Bury Cancer Support Centre with a cheque for £800 which was raised at its annual quiz and via a number of other fundraising initiatives over the past couple of months.
The quiz took placed at Elton Vale Sports Club with 29 local business teams taking part. This year’s winners were I-COM International who scored 56 points followed by runners up Handelsbanken Bolton who notched up 54 points.
Shefali Talukdar, managing partner at Clough & Willis, said: “Bury Cancer Support Centre does such important work for those touched by cancer including patients, carers & relatives so we hope the money helps the team continue with its vital mission.” Many of our own team here at Clough & Willis have used the centre so there’s a personal connection which makes raising money that much more special.”
Janet Pearce–Langton from Bury Cancer Support Centre – added: “We’d like to thank everyone at Clough & Willis for their efforts. This money will help us carry on delivering our services to the community.”
